将模板传递到泳道/NGX-DataTable



我正在使用泳衣/ngx-dataitable组件,我开发了一个用于NGX-DataTab的包装器。

包装器:

<div class="wrapper">
  <ngx-datatable [rows]="rows">
     <ng-content></ng-content>
  </ngx-datatable>
</div>

使用:

<app-wrapper>
  <ngx-datatable-column name="Name">
   
    <ng-template ngx-datatable-cell-template let-rowIndex="rowIndex" let-value="value" let-row="row">
    
     <span>{{ value }}</span>
  
    </ng-template>
  
  </ngx-datatable-column>
</app-wrapper>

这不起作用,我在App-Wrapper中编写的自定义HTML不会传递给组件。如果组件已经使用ng-template?

,某人将如何通过此操作?

这与ngx-datatable不直接相关。Angular当前不支持NG-CONTENT的内容投影,而不是2个级别的成分。不,在App-Wrapper内部使用NGX-DataTable内部使用NG-Content将无法使用。

相关内容

  • 没有找到相关文章

最新更新